SAN RAFAEL, Calif. – Despite losing to visiting Fresno Pacific 80-68 in the last game of the season, Dominican women's basketball still punched their ticket to the playoffs on Senior Day for
Sandra Ikeora and
Alexis Price.
Junior
Natalie Diaz finished the game with another double-double for the Penguins (17-10, 11-8 PacWest), scoring 23 points and grabbing 10 rebounds. Ikeora ended the game with eight points and 13 rebounds. Megan Lee led the Sunbirds (13-15, 11-9 PacWest) with 25 points and eight rebounds, shooting 7-9 from 3-point range.
Fresno Pacific drew first blood with back-to-back three-pointers to start the game. They continued their hot shooting in the first quarter with an 8-0 run that added up to 21 points scored in the first 5 minutes of the game. Diaz scored four points to help trim the 23-12 Sunbirds lead down to 5 going into the second quarter.
The Penguins saw their first lead of the game with 5 minutes left to play in the second quarter as plenty of Diaz free throws helped the Penguins lead 28-27. The Sunbirds would retake a substantial lead after four late jumpers from Ashley Cross, and Dominican trailed 46-34 to end the first half.
Dominican never cut the deficit to single digits for the rest of the game as Lee hit three 3-pointers in the third quarter to push the Fresno Pacific lead to as much as 24 points. The Penguins managed to cut their deficit to 11 with the help of a 10-0 run in the middle of the 4
th quarter. It would not be enough as Sunbirds held on for the win.
